An exhausting battle over adrenal fatigue
Those who suffer its effects say treating it brought them renewed energy, while most doctors say the disorder doesn’t exist “Adrenal fatigue” is the sort of diagnosis that might hit home during a late-night Internet search. Do you, for example, have trouble waking up in the morning without caffeine? Do you crave salty foods? Do people seem a lot more irritating than in the past?
